What questions will you ask during the interview?
We focus on organic conversation… as if we’re having coffee together and chatting about relationships as an exploratory conversation. That said, there will be some standard questions we’ll likely ask, such as “what is your experience?,” and “what are the critical needs to create wealth?”. Jason will always throw a curveball, but never to stump you, always to challenge the topic from a new perspective.
Are there any requirements for being a guest?
We want professionals in the financial industry who have experienced at least 10 years of full-time work, ideally with high net-worth individuals.
How long will the interview last?
We’ll schedule for 1 hour. The show is 30 minutes… we like to have time to warm you up and then follow up after recording.
How popular is Wealth Architecture? How much exposure
will I get?
As of April, 2021, each of my new episodes is sent out to more than 30,000 contacts through Linkedin and Facebook. We get dozens of shares on You Tube. We will be launching on iTunes in May 2021.
Will the interview be audio-only, or video too?
We conduct the interview with video and audio. We use Zoom, which is stupidly-simple and works really well. We’ll send you a link to join us on Zoom shortly before our scheduled time to meet.
Do I need any special software for the interview?
No. But a good microphone is key for people to hear you well. Plan to join us from a computer, then you don’t need to do anything ahead of time! You’ll simply click the Zoom link I send you shortly before our scheduled time, which will take you directly to the Zoom Room to join me.
Is explicit language ok on the show?
Try to keep things G-rated if you can.
Do you do any editing? Is it okay if I mess up or am interrupted by my kid or my Zippy, my English Bulldog?
We do not edit our shows.
Will we start recording immediately, or will we chat a few minutes beforehand?
When we start our call, We’ll introduce ourselves and warm up answer any other questions you have before starting the interview. When we’re ready, Jason will countdown to start recording.
